== Prototype transport to test labs ==

Quick guide for the dispatch desk: prototype hardware headed to Grenlow Test Lab always travels in the orange hard cases — no exceptions, even for small boards. Double-check the case latch seals, log the run in the transport sheet, and make sure the driver knows it's a signature-on-delivery job. Don't stack anything on top of the cases. The confidential courier hand-over instruction sits right below this paragraph.

drop instructions, hahip-badug: the quenox ralath courier leaves the kaseth fraiel rusiel tameth belys istdor ralion giliel ledger at gate 7830 under passcode 165413

## Runbook: Upstream breaker for the Tidegate API

Plugins calling Tidegate through our proxy inherit the circuit breaker. After five consecutive failures the breaker opens for 60 seconds and your plugin receives a 503 with a retry hint. Do not bypass the proxy. To test breaker behavior locally, run the Tidegate simulator, which requires an auth token in your env file. Add this line below BREAKER_THRESHOLD:

env line for yahaf-kageg: VAULT_KEY5=978f5

## Ownership

The TaxGrid rate-lookup cache (module `rategrid-cache`) stores jurisdiction tax rates with a 24-hour TTL. Invalidation is triggered by upstream rate-table publishes from the Fennwick feed. Security-relevant surfaces: the admin flush endpoint, the signed feed verifier, and the Redis ACL config. No PII is cached; entries are keyed by jurisdiction code only. Review findings should be filed against the `rategrid-cache` component. All access-control questions route to the single accountable owner, named below.

account owner for hahig-fahag: Pelael Istax Novys